How they compare
Kazakhstan currently reports 66.4% against 57.1% in Czechia, a difference of 9.3%.
That makes Kazakhstan's figure about 1.2 times Czechia's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 11 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Czechia ahead.
Czechia ranks 3rd and Kazakhstan ranks 1st of 144 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Czechia averaged higher in 5 and Kazakhstan in 1.
